הפונקציה מחזירה אם משתמש מסוים זכאי ליצור קבצים מצורפים של תוספים בקורס נתון.
השיטה הזו הוצאה משימוש. במקום זאת, אתם צריכים להשתמש ב-
.UserProfiles.checkUserCapability
השיטה הזו מחזירה את קודי השגיאה הבאים:
PERMISSION_DENIED
אם המשתמש ששלח את הבקשה לא מורשה לגשת לקורס המבוקש או אם יש שגיאות גישה.INVALID_ARGUMENT
אם הבקשה לא תקינה.NOT_FOUND
אם הקורס המבוקש לא קיים.
בקשת HTTP
GET https://classroom.googleapis.com/v1/courses/{courseId}:checkAddOnCreationEligibility
כתובת ה-URL משתמשת בתחביר של Transcoding של gRPC.
פרמטרים של נתיב
פרמטרים | |
---|---|
courseId |
חובה. מזהה הקורס. |
גוף הבקשה
גוף הבקשה חייב להיות ריק.
גוף התשובה
האם למשתמש מורה מותר ליצור קבצים מצורפים של תוספים בקורס נתון.
אם הפעולה בוצעה ללא שגיאות, גוף התגובה יכלול נתונים במבנה הבא:
ייצוג ב-JSON |
---|
{ "courseId": string, "isCreateAttachmentEligible": boolean } |
שדות | |
---|---|
courseId |
קבוע. המזהה של הקורס. |
isCreateAttachmentEligible |
אם למורה יש הרשאה ליצור קבצים מצורפים של תוספים בקורס הזה. |
היקפי הרשאה
נדרש היקף ההרשאות הבא של OAuth:
https://www.googleapis.com/auth/classroom.addons.teacher
מידע נוסף זמין במדריך ההרשאות.